Helium Summary: Manchester United is experiencing significant challenges under manager Ruben Amorim, highlighted by managerial decisions and player changes.

Patrick Dorgu's debut saw him played out of position, leading to confusion . The team's performance has been shaky, exemplified by their narrow win over Leicester with Maguire's controversial last-minute goal , . The situation is compounded by key player exits, such as Marcus Rashford and Antony going on loan , , and major injuries to players like Lisandro Martinez . These dynamics indicate broader strategic issues affecting the team's performance and future direction.

Q&A

What led to Patrick Dorgu's unusual position in his debut match?

Ruben Amorim deployed Dorgu out of position, aiming for a tactical shift .


Why was Marcus Rashford loaned to Aston Villa?

Rashford was unable to adapt to manager Amorim's methods, prompting the loan move .




Narratives + Biases (?)


The examined narratives largely focus on Manchester United's strategic and performance struggles.

Sources like The Sun and The Guardian appear to provide a critical view of the team's tactics and management decisions , , while ESPN offers a more factual recounting of player moves like Antony's loan to Real Betis . There's a noticeable inclination toward highlighting management's cautious approach amid financial constraints, particularly in The Independent's coverage of anticipated summer changes . These perspectives reflect the tension between fans' immediate performance expectations and management's long-term strategic planning.
